What does Zika virus have to do with Father’s Day? Most of the focus on Zika virus and pregnancy has been on what women can do to prevent being bitten by potentially infected mosquitoes. However, male partners of women who are pregnant or have the potential to become pregnant play an important role in prevention of […]
